Translate

Translate any message on demand — either before you send it or on an existing message. This feature is free for all users and works in DMs too.


Type a message in your own language, and the bot will translate it and send it to the channel.

Syntax:

/translate

The command opens a modal where you can type the message you want to translate. The bot will ask for the target language and then post the translated message.


/translatechoice — Choose where flag reactions reply

Choose whether the flag-reaction translation is sent to you in DM or posted in the original channel.

/translatechoice

Apps Context Menu — Translate an existing message

Right-click any message → AppsTranslate

  • Works on any message in any channel, including DMs.
  • The output language is your personal language (configurable with /personal).
  • Free for all users, no premium required.

/personal — Set your personal output language

Sets the language that the Translate context-menu command translates into for you personally.

/personal [language]

By default, the bot uses your Discord client language. Use this command to receive translations in a different language than the one set in your Discord client.

The /translate command and context menu have no dashboard configuration panel — they work out of the box for every user.
